Description
Deliciously nutritious muffins made with cottage cheese and oats, perfect for breakfast or a snack.
Ingredients
Scale
- 2 cups old-fashioned oats
- 1 cup cottage cheese
- 2 large eggs
- 1/4 cup honey or maple syrup
- 1 tablespoon baking powder
- 1/2 teaspoon salt
- 1/2 cup milk or plant-based alternative
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and line a muffin tin with paper liners or grease it lightly.
- In a blender, combine the oats, cottage cheese, eggs, honey or maple syrup, and a splash of milk. Blend until the mixture is smooth and well-combined.
- Add baking powder and salt, and blend for a few seconds just to mix.
- If adding fruits or spices, fold them into the mixture after blending.
- Pour the batter into the prepared muffin tin, filling each cup about two-thirds full.
- Bake for 20-25 minutes or until a toothpick comes out clean. Cool on a wire rack before enjoying.
Notes
For variations, consider adding cinnamon, vanilla extract, or fruits like blueberries for added flavor.
